#68B19C Hex color

#68B19C

The hexadecimal color code #68B19C corresponds to the code RGB( 104, 177, 156 ). It's a shade of Green. This color is a combination of red (at 0,41 level), green (at 0,69 level) and blue (at 0,61 level). Its brightness is 55% and its saturation is 31%. It is composed of red at 23%, green at 40% and blue at 35%.
